mysqlpp

    0熱度

    1回答

    我已經通讀了文檔,並看了一些示例,但我仍然無法弄清楚如何將表分配給C++中的全局變量。我可能會有點寵壞。我來自python,並將表分配給全局變量,使用mysqldb確實很簡單。 是否可以將表分配給全局變量以便在mysqlpp類之外訪問? 舉個例子,當下面的代碼編譯,我得到的錯誤:錯誤:「sched_recs」在此範圍 #include <mysql++.h> #include <string>

    0熱度

    1回答

    我試圖使用模板查詢來構建我的sql查詢。以下是示例代碼: unsigned int version = 2; try { // key_version is INT UNSIGNED mysqlpp::Query query = conn->query("SELECT * FROM agentlist WHERE key_version != %0q"); mysq

    0熱度

    1回答

    我從我的MySQL數據庫中抓取了一些二進制數據。它是作爲一個mysqlpp :: sql_blob類型出現的。 碰巧這BLOB是一個序列化的谷歌的Protobuf。我需要對它進行反序列化,以便我可以正常訪問它。 這給出了一個編譯錯誤,因爲ParseFromString()不打算mysqlpp是:sql_blob類型: protobuf.ParseFromString(record.data);

    0熱度

    1回答

    好吧,我是比較新的使用在Visual Studio中使用的mysqlpp庫連接到MySQL數據庫時遇到麻煩試圖類型mysqlpp的向量轉換::字符串到int類型的向量。有沒有人有任何使用mysqlpp的經驗,並會介意幫助我一點點?我已經發布了一個我基本上試圖在我的代碼中出現的示例。假設矢量futureItemsets已經被填充了,我只想將內容複製到一個整數向量中。感謝您的任何幫助,您可以提供! v

    0熱度

    1回答

    我有一個關於我正在處理的Qt/MySQL ++項目中的向量迭代方法的問題。 到目前爲止,我一直在使用for循環來遍歷它們,而且在C++上還是一個初學者,並沒有意識到通常接受的方法是使用vector :: iterator。我一直在試圖看到一種方式,我可以將它們轉換爲這種模式,但我有點卡住了。我的代碼如下: (連接器是我的自定義數據庫連接類的一個實例) mysqlpp::StoreQueryResu

    0熱度

    1回答

    是否有mysql ++提供的API調用來獲取結果返回的行數? 我的代碼結構如下: // ... Query q = conn.query(queryString); if(mysqlpp::UseQueryResult res = query.use()){ // some code while(mysqlpp::Row row = res.fetch_row()){

    1熱度

    1回答

    我想控制連接方法超時,但我沒有找到適當的意思。 只是要清楚,我不是在談論空閒連接超時(ConnectTimeoutOption)。 我需要處理的情況是一個數據庫消失了,我的服務器必須應付這個問題。我目前處理的事情是,我正在ping服務器,如果我注意到ping失敗,我暫停查詢100秒。之後,我正在嘗試重新建立連接。問題是如果數據庫仍然死亡,連接方法需要大約20秒的時間才能回答(可以通過拉動網線來模擬

    0熱度

    3回答

    問題: #include <iostream> #include <sstream> class MyClass : private std::ostream { public : MyClass() : std::ostream(&mBuffer) { } using std::operator<<; private: std::stringbuf